Clock and Remote Cells 3-Volt Micro Lithium Cells

such as CR2025 – available from most local drug stores and camera shops. Use of other cells present a risk of fire or explosion.

Cautions: Lithium cell batteries. Must be disposed of properly. Never handle punctured or leaking cells. May cause burns or personal injury.

Keep out of the hands of children. Can cause death or injury if swallowed. If swallowed, consult a physician immediately for emergency treatment.

The lithium cells used in these devices may explode resulting in a fire or chemical burn if mistreated. Do not recharge, disassemble, heat above 212˚F (100˚C), or incinerate.

Never use metallic tweezers to hold the cell, and never short circuit the + and – sides of the cell.
